Recently, City Council Vice-President Scott Wilson and I joined a team from our Public Works Department to repair a road cave-in in the Beachwood community.
I am grateful for these hardworking public servants who are working every day to repair and maintain thousands of miles of City roadways. Since taking office in 2015, my administration has made improving infrastructure and long-neglected conditions a top priority in our budgets. Every neighborhood in Jacksonville deserves safe and well-maintained roadways. That priority continues in the budget I proposed to City Council a few weeks ago, with a $6 million investment in roadway repairs and $12 million for resurfacing in the next fiscal year.
